Stewart Peninsula offers a nine-hole golf course along Lake Lewisville with dual greens on every hole. On the first round, you'll play from the red tees to the red flags, and on the back you'll go yellow to yellow. After a straightforward opening hole where the only real problem is a pesky fairway bunker, nos. 2 and 3 start a trend of interesting holes. No. 2 offers completely different looks from each set of tees. The right side pin placement presents problems because of the lake, and the left flag rests close to greenside mounding that will send balls bounding afar. Misses here should find the bunkers, as the recovery is not all that difficult from the sand. Stewart Peninsula's third hole is probably the signature, and a 250-yard drive will put you in prime position to go at the multi-tiered green. Avoid missing back right, as the up-and-down is especially difficult from that side.

Great First Round!

This was my very first round I have ever played. Course is 9 holes you play twice, once from the red tees and once from the gold tees. Essentially the same holes but enough variation that a newbie like me is still challenged. Staff is very friendly and helpful and other players kept good pace with no rushing. Family friendly environment. Greens were well kept, tee boxes not as much but it’s early March so very understandable. Wind was consistently 20mph which made it difficult but I shot a 106. Not quite as bad as I expected I’d do. Definitely recommend to anyone wanting a great bang for your buck course!

Pleasant surprise

First time playing here and was pleasantly surprised by the course. 9 holes with double greens and two (usually close) markers on the tee boxes for each 9. It's always enjoyable to play by water and most of the course has views of the lake, if it isn't right on the lake, and often has water as a boundary or crossing the hole. The layout is interesting and makes you think, particularly on the par 4's and the one par 5 if the wind is up. Conditions are scrappy at times but for the price they are good. Never had to worry about hitting anyone on the other side of the double greens as the tee time system worked well and pace of play, even on a Saturday, was no problem. Compared to the other courses across the lake (Old American, the Tribute, and Frisco Lakes), this course easily gives you equal if not more bang for the buck.
